Q

What is a t-test used to assess?

A

To know if the apparent difference between sample distributions is real (they are from different populations) or if it is due to random variation (they come from the same population)

Q

Briefly describe hot the chi-squared test is done.

A

You calculate the expected frequency for each cell if the null hypothesis were true
Compare those expected values with the observed frequencies
If the null hypothesis is true, observed should be close to expected
